What to Plant in New Brunswick
Your complete gardening guide for New Brunswick (USDA Zones 4–6, typically Zone 5). Browse 1831 varieties across 28 categories — covering every zone in the state.
Last Frost
April 15 – May 10
By zone (6 → 4)
First Frost
September 25 – October 15
By zone (4 → 6)
Growing Season
135–180 days
Shortest → longest
Varieties
1831
across 28 categories
Growing Season
Plant after April 30 · Harvest before October 5
New Brunswick · Zones 4–6
All Zone 5 plants →New Brunswick spans Zones 4–6. The timeline above shows typical Zone 5 dates — your specific zone may vary by elevation and microclimate.
